Ticket: Measurewell recipe-scaling calculator rounds fractional yeast quantities to zero when scaling below 0.25x. Reported by three bakery customers; workaround is to scale ingredients individually. Fix adjusts the minimum-quantity floor and switches rounding to banker's mode for sub-gram amounts. Support can confirm the fix by checking that the affected install reports the build token below.

build token for fawef-tawip: htk14_e61e571215dd6c

Subject: Shipping fees cut-over complete

The move from the legacy fee tables to the Cartwheel rules engine finished last night. All lanes now evaluate through Cartwheel, and the old tables are frozen read-only. Rollback window closes Friday. For anyone maintaining this later, the engine went live with the following configuration.

settings of fahag-haduf:
[ulaox]
port = 8443
region = south-2
host = ulaox.lumiccorp.internal
timeout_ms = 500
retries = 8

## Support

The Wrenmark autocomplete index is slow again. Known causes: unmerged segments after bulk imports, and the synonym expansion pass running on every keystroke. Workaround: trigger a manual merge and cap expansion depth at two. Do not resize the cluster without sign-off; it masks the problem and burns budget. Latency dashboards are linked in the ops folder. Bring numbers, not vibes, to the weekly sync. For triage help before then, reach the search maintainers.

billing contact of yaduf-bafop = casael@paliqcorp.internal

Finance Review — Pilot Churn (Board Copy)

The Norvale pilot lost 14% of enrolled customers in eight weeks, double forecast. Exit surveys cite onboarding friction and pricing confusion on the Arclight tier. Revenue impact so far: modest, contained to the pilot cohort. Recommendation: pause expansion, fix onboarding, re-test with a smaller group under Casper Lindqvist. Implications for the wider plan are summarised immediately below.

board note of bagag-tawig: Project Kasath slips by one quarter because of the supplier delay.